Business Model Canvas

A common “language”, tool to describe, evaluate and change

business models

The business model describes:

how the business creates value

how the business delivers value

how the business realizes value

BUSINESS MODEL "CANVAS:"

CUSTOMER SEGMENTS"

Different groups of people or organizations which we want to reach and serve"

Customer Segment"

If they require different:"•  Value proposition"•  Aspects of the offer"•  Channels"•  Relationships"•  Profitability"

…they may represent a separate segment"

VALUE PROPOSITION"

the unique bundle of products and services which has value for the target customer"

Attributes of the value proposition ""•  Novelty"•  Performance (tech specs)"•  Customization"•  “Getting the job done”"•  Design"•  Brand/Status"•  Price"•  Cost reduction"•  Risk reduction"•  Accessibility"•  Convenience/usability"

CHANNELS"

how do we communicate with and reach the target customer"

Channels are for…""•  Raising awareness"•  Helping customers evaluate your “gift”"•  Allowing customers to purchase your “gift”"•  Delivering the “gift”"•  Providing post-purchase customer support"

Could be:"•  owned Channels"•  partner Channels"

CUSTOMER RELATIONSHIPS"

type of relationships we have to establish with the target customer"

Types of relationships""•  Transactional, one-time "•  Long-term, repetitive"•  Individual approach"•  Preferential individual approach"•  Self-service"•  Automated service"•  Building a community"•  Co-creation "•  Switching costs"

REVENUE STREAMS"

feasible revenue streams, through which the business will make money"

Types of revenue streams?"

"•  Sale of assets"•  “Pay per view”"•  Subscription "•  Rent/Lease"•  Licensing"•  Commission"

KEY RESOURCES"

The key «assets» the company needs for the business model to work"

Types of resources?"

"•  Physical"•  Intellectual property"•  Financial "•  Human resources"

KEY ACTIVITIES"

the key activities the company must perform well for the business model to work"

Types of activities"

"•  Production"•  Problem solving"•  Platform/network "

KEY PARTNERS"

network of suppliers and partners, without which the business model wonʼt work"

Why should we create partnerships?"

"•  Optimization and savings in scope/range"•  Reduction of the risk"•  Access and acquisition of resources"

COST STRUCTURE"

the essential costs without which the business model wonʼt work"

Cost: types, cost structures, attributes"

"•  Cost-driven (structure)"•  Value-driven (structure)"•  Fixed vs. operational cost (type)"•  Economy of scale (attribute)"•  Economy of scope(attribute)"
